Farmingdale State - 1, Buffalo State - 1  F/2OT


Troy, N.Y. - The Farmingdale State women's soccer team opened the 2017 season with a 1-1 tie against Buffalo State at the Engineers Cup hosted by RPI in Troy, N.Y.

With only 4:51 remaining in the first, Farmingdale State freshman midfielder Brittney Starzee (West Babylon, N.Y.) tallied her first collegiate goal to give the Rams a 1-0 edge late in the half. After taking the lead, the FSC defense did not allow a Buffalo State shot in the final minutes of the first half and took a 1-0 advantage into the break.

The Bengals evened the score at 1-1 only 7:39 into the second on a header by senior midfielder Victoria Colotti (New Windsor, N.Y.) off the feed from freshman defender Samantha Brick (Newfane, N.Y.). The Rams out shot Buffalo State 5-2 the remainder of the half but neither team was able to score as the game headed to overtime.

In a scoreless first overtime, Farmingdale State held the Bengals to zero shots, while attempting four. The game ended in a 1-1 tie as neither team had a shot in the second OT.

FSC returns to action tomorrow afternoon for the final day of the Engineers Cup when they square off against host school RPI at 1:30 p.m.
